APPARATUS AND METHOD FOR SELECTING SECURE ELEMENT IN NEAR FIELD COMMUNICATION DEVICE

    Abstract: An apparatus and method for selecting a Secure Element (SE) in a Near Field Communication (NFC) device are provided. Identifiers (IDs) are displayed to indicate which application programs correspond to a plurality of SEs. Upon selection of one of the IDs, an SE corresponding to the selected application-program ID from among the plurality of SEs is activated. An NFC controller is configured to select an SE from one of at least three schemes including a User Selection Scheme, Automatic Selection Scheme, and a Hybrid Scheme.

    METHOD FOR PROCESSING CARD INFORMATION AND ELECTRONIC DEVICE THEREOF

    Abstract: An electronic device comprises: a housing; a touchscreen display exposed through a first portion of the housing; at least one connecting member connected to a second portion of the housing; at least one near distance wireless communication circuit positioned in the housing; a hardware secure element configured to store security information; a processor electrically connected to the touchscreen display, the at least one near distance wireless communication circuit, and the hardware secure element and positioned in the housing; and a memory electrically connected to the processor and positioned in the housing. The memory stores a first operating system (OS) including a user interface for a payment application and further stores a first application programming interface (API) for permitting access to the hardware secure element. When instructions stored by the memory are executed, the instructions cause the processor to: wirelessly pair with an external electronic device by using the at least one near distance wireless communication circuit; receive meta data on a card from the external electronic device through the at least one near distance wireless communication circuit; receive data on a plurality of payment cards from the external electronic device through the at least one near distance wireless communication circuit; store the data in the hardware secure element without installing other application programs related to the data; display, on the touchscreen display, the user interface for listing the plurality of accessed payment cards by using the meta data through the first API; receive a user input for selecting one of the plurality of payment cards through the touchscreen display; and transmit data on the basis of the determined payment card by using the at least one near distance wireless communication circuit. The at least one connecting member has a shape that encompasses a user's wrist. Additional various embodiments are possible.
